The Stairs

Mod review may contain spoilers

Pretty good custom story. Great atmosphere, constantly felt threatened and vulnerable. The story was simple but that isn't necessarily a bad point. The music was really fitting and tied in with some of the scares well.

There were a few scares that I didn't like, such as the 'spawn in face' events. I did notice a few map errors here and there, however it was good overall. Loved the link between modern day and amnesia style environments,I thought it added a lot. It was short but I still enjoyed it. Voice acting wasn't too bad, though a little drowned out at times.

For a single-person mod, it's really good! Would recommend it as it's well worth a play through - Now if you'll excuse me, I'll go change my pants.

Amnesia The Untold

Mod review

I can appreciate the work put into this mod. However, my personal experience with this mod was not so great. I found a couple game breaking bugs and was forced to load numerous saves to try and progress further.

The immersion of the game was destroyed a few times whilst I was playing due to holes in the map, flickering textures and in some of the maps I was able to simple run to the outside and see it's construction without any bounding boxes stopping me.

Voice acting was a plus in this mod and there was plenty of notes to read (though some of them contradicted each other and it wasn't clear what actually happened in the story at points).
Level design was okay, though I feel this mod would have benefited much more from further player testing.

Overall worth a play-through. Though I don't like the attitude of the dev at all. You shouldn't attack your playerbase but instead listen to their views and value your feedback - hurtful or not.
